The Baker Center for Children and Families (also known as Judge Baker Children's Center), promotes the best possible mental health of children and families through the integration of research, intervention, training, and policy.

About Us: MassNFCA is a budding non-profit organization dedicated to nurturing and expanding the foster care alumni network in Massachusetts. Situated at the Baker Center for Children and Families, we are driven by a vision of operational independence, supported by a dynamic team, committed board, Department of Children and Families, foster care alumni and invaluable partners.
